Product Specifications

항목 내용
Species Reactivity Human
Host / Isotype Mouse / IgG1
Class Monoclonal
Type Antibody
Clone UMAB55
Immunogen Full length human recombinant protein of human TP53 produced in HEK293T cell
Conjugate Unconjugated
Form Liquid
Concentration 0.5–1.0 mg/mL
Purification Affinity chromatography
Storage Buffer PBS with 1% BSA, 50% glycerol
Contains 0.02% sodium azide
Storage Conditions -20°C, Avoid Freeze/Thaw Cycles
Shipping Conditions Ambient (domestic); Wet ice (international)

Target Information

The tumor suppressor protein p53 is a sequence-specific transcription factor activated by cellular stress. It mediates cell cycle arrest or apoptosis in response to DNA damage or nutrient deprivation. Upon stress, p53 activates transcription of specific genes such as p21waf1, leading to G1 or G2/M arrest.

p53 structure includes:

  • N-terminal transactivation domain
  • Central DNA-binding domain
  • Oligomerisation domain
  • C-terminal regulatory domain

Phosphorylation at Ser15 is crucial for activation and stabilization, while Ser392 phosphorylation is associated with tumor formation. p53 plays a vital role in preventing proliferation of damaged cells, functioning as an anticancer mechanism. Elevated p53 levels are linked to aging, oxidative stress, and deficits in long-term potentiation (LTP) related to learning and memory.

In normal cells, p53 is expressed at low levels, but in transformed cell lines, its expression increases significantly, contributing to malignancy. Mutations in TP53 disrupt DNA binding and tumor suppression, and germline mutations are found in cancer-prone families such as Li-Fraumeni syndrome.
